April 2020 Lockdown Collage Poem

entry picture

Watching the walls begin to change in pieces
It burns my soul to write positive poetry
Let it all hang loose
To be or not to be the scarf asks why are you not wearing me?

An invisible army on the road to Damascus
The exhibition bats bored of paintings and poems
Decide to watch Netflix upside down

Rats take over postal sperm banks
If tears could come they would
The Stockport Nihilist School

When everything changes, Netflix will stream to empty rooms.

Silence in the gallery, lockdown,
PPE, a pause to watch the TV, or zoom in Stockport insanity
Los Alamos mon amour.
